Article ID:                  4233

Subject:                    How to Inactivate an Agent Record

Last Modified:         April 16, 2013

 

Applies to:                Pro Gold i2 2.xx, 3.xx

 

Summary:   The Agent Record is managed in Pro Gold i2.  Once an agent is added to Pro Gold i2, it cannot be deleted.  Agents can be de-activated when they are no longer with the company or the record is not to be used in Pro Gold.  Agent records are needed in Pro Gold to maintain referential integrity of the data.  The Inactive records also provide an audit trail of any past history the agent may have.  Inactive agents do not appear on daily reports or lists.  An agent record can be re-activated if the agent returns to your company or temporarily re-activated to provide agent history in reports.

 

Procedure:  Actions required to de-activate an agent record in Pro Gold i2 are provided below:

 

Step 1:  Log into Pro Gold

 

Step 2:  3.xx users:  Main Menu =>  Transactions => Agents and Offices => Agent Information icon

 2.xx users:  Main Properties Tab => Agent Information icon

 

Step 3:  Use the Find button at the bottom of the screen to locate and select a particular agent

 

Step 4:  Select the Commission Tab at the top of the screen

 

Note:  2.xx users must select the General Tab and remove the checkmark in the Active checkbox located

     in the right middle area of the screen

 

Step 5:  Click on the Active checkbox at the bottom of the screen to remove the checkmark

 

Step 6:  For Realogy Single Entry Users only, to also remove the agent from Crest, follow the rest of the

              instructions under this step before going to Step 7, for all others, continue to Step 7

 

a.  Click on the General Tab at the top of the screen

b.  Then, enter a date in the A. T. End (Associate Title End date) field

c.  If the agent also holds a key position within the office, then the K.T. End (Key Title End date) field is also required

 

Step 7:  Click the Save Agent button at the bottom of the screen to save the changes

 

Step 8:  Click the Done button to close the Agent Information screen
